Hopefully someone can lead me to the right solution? I have built my project for Inventor and it works fine on all of my machines but for whatever reason, its not working on a few other users machines. There are no errors, the .exe just doesnt run. So, i figured it best to convert it to a class project instead as Inventor can load the dll direct as an addin.
I created the new class, added all of the references then added all of the existing project items from the original project into the new class project. Problem now is, none of the forms show any controls, they are like brand new forms...
I copied each form, the form.designers & the form.resx. I have rebuit the project but i still get the same problem.
What did i do wrong? If its the way i added the existing items, whats the best way to do that? What can i look at to resolve the issue? Its not an inventor issue, i havent even tried that part yet. Right now im just trying to visually see the designed forms in design
